Output 66d07c09eef9450d80e58a7054e30abac864dae9b2a36434e20babb3fb37b880: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 9d22ea81bf5ee28a26b9451391a6d0d6c996120c6adc8b1b3b53702227b04909
address
tb1qn53w4qdltm3g5f4eg5ferfks6myevysvdtwgkxem2dczyfasfyys2aj0mj
transaction
66d07c09eef9450d80e58a7054e30abac864dae9b2a36434e20babb3fb37b880
confirmations
18465
spent
true